Desired Candidate Profile
Exp 3-13 Yrs
Work location PUNE
Job Description:
Mandatory Skills: As a Java Developer (Product Developer) Ideally, you should have:
Hands-on development experience using any of technology Core java, J2ee, Algorithm , Multi threading implementation experience.
Hands-on experience in analysis, design, coding, and implementation of complex, custom-built applications.
Great OO skills, including strong design patterns knowledge and experience with Spring, Hibernate.
Familiarity with few databases, like MySQL, Oracle, PostgreSQL, SQL Server, No SQL etc
Knowledge of software best practices, like Test-Driven Development (TDD), Domain Driven Design, Continuous Integration (CI), Functional programming, SOLID, DRY, KISS.
Good to have knowledge of Groovy, Scala, Python.
Good communication and ability to work in a consulting environment is essential
You'll be responsible for:
Providing solution to real problems in Big data world.
Using the latest tools and techniques
Hands-on coding, usually in a pair programming environment.
Working in highly collaborative teams and building quality code
Working in lots of different domains and client environments
Understanding the business domain deeply
Education:
UG: B.Tech/B.E. - Any Specialization
PG: MBA/PGDM - Any Specialization, Post Graduation Not Required, MCA - Computers, M.Tech - Any Specialization
Contact Details:
Keyskills:
algorithms
product
hibernate
core java
new product development
spring
product design
design patterns
product development
multithreading
data structures